Megan's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Megan splits its recorded history at 1977: 94% of all births land in the more recent half, 6% in the earlier half, a lean toward present-day use rather than a passing spike. The single quietest year was 1926 (5 births) -- compare that against the 1990 peak of 20,259 for a sense of just how much the name's popularity has swung.

Frequently Asked Questions

How popular is the name Megan?
440,065 babies have been named Megan since 1922. It currently ranks #764 among girls. The peak year was 1990 with 20,259 births.
When was Megan most popular?
Megan was most popular in the 1990s decade with 160,375 total births. The single peak year was 1990.
Where is Megan most popular?
The top states for the name Megan are California (42,128 births), Texas (26,120 births), Ohio (25,967 births).
How long has the name Megan been used?
Megan has been recorded in Social Security data since 1922, spanning 104 years of data through 2025.
What names are similar to Megan?
Names with a similar sound or spelling include Meghan, Meg, Meghann, Meggan, and 4 more. These share a common prefix and are also used for girls.
